WebFast Chemistry Lectures WebAn atom is the fundamental unit of matter that cannot be divided further into smaller parts. An ion, on the other hand, is formed due to the inequality of electrons and protons in an atom. Atoms consist of electrons, protons, and neutrons.An ion is created when an atom is electrically charged. The number of protons and electrons in an ion are unequal and …
